Description:
Guest Speaker: H.E MARK KENT, British Ambassador to Vietnam
Topic: 'Vietnam in 2010'
on Wednesday 10th February 2010 from 11.45 am (networking). Lunch will be served at 12.15pm.
at Four Seasons Hotel Bangkok, Pimarnman Room, 155 Rajadamri Road (5 minutes walk from Rajadamri BTS station)
Mr. Kent was appointed Her Majesty's Ambassador to the Socialist Republic of Vietnam in March 2007. He arrived in Hanoi on 15 December 2007. He has most recently served as the Head of Foreign & Commonwealth Office's Migration Group. Previously, he worked in British missions in Mexico City, Brussels (European Union) and Brasilia, as well as on a secondment to NATO.
